0

我们可以注册一个接收器来收听震动事件吗?是否有任何接收者意图这样做,我无法找到它。我的要求是在摇动手机时启动我的应用程序。

4

3 回答 3

1

没有接收器来获取抖动事件。你已经在服务中写了这个。为此,您的应用程序应在后台运行。

于 2013-04-17T07:46:25.643 回答
0

您可以注册加速度计传感器并在读数中查找尖峰。

于 2013-04-17T06:52:48.790 回答
0

是的,你可以。你所要做的就是实现 SensorListener 接口。然后实现一个算法来检测手机的移动是否是震动。

看一下这个

于 2013-04-17T06:53:32.370 回答